Technical experts from Iran and Russia began supplying the first fuel into the center of Iranian nuclear power. The Russians promised to be careful and prevent the use of materials in nuclear power becomes a potential weapon.
Activities of Iran's nuclear reactor was delayed for a year. Fuel supplies in southern Iranian Bushehr reactor marked the start of production facilities for energy. United States is still trying to block them, as a way to pressure the country to stop nuclear activities.

Washington
and other countries are not opposed to the purpose of Iran producing
nuclear energy, but worry that the cycle of enrichment would be a
pathway to produce weapons under peaceful energy program. Iran denies any such intention. By saying that the job has been the target of the fourth round of sanctions the UN Security Council.
Russia,
which helped complete construction of Bushehr, has promised to prevent
the use of nuclear fuel diverted to weapons programs. Moscow
Party believes that the Bushehr project is very important to persuade
Iran cooperate to ensure the country does not develop a nuclear bomb.
On
Saturday, a truck full of fuel taken from the first storage area inside
the reactor building, monitored by the International Atomic Energy
Agency, the United Nations. Over
the next two weeks, as much as 163 fuel - equivalent to 80 tons of
uranium fuel - will be moved into the building and then into the reactor
core.
Today is two months before the 1000 megawatt reactor will be pumped into the cities in Iran. Bushehr
reactor is not considered a risk because of the requirements of the
agreement, Iran is committed to allowing Russia to take all reactor fuel
that is used for processing. In addition, Iran ensuring there is no fresh fuel or waste disposed.
